Any bank that holds money more than legal reserve ratio can make loans. This amount may be called excess reserves. Banks and money are intertwined. It is not just that most money is in the form of bank accounts. The banking system can literally create money through the process of making loans. Let’s see how. Start with a hypothetical bank called Singleton Bank. The bank has $10 million in deposits.
